1. Petroleum Engineer

Petroleum engineering is one of the best careers you can opt for in energy sector. The key areas in this field include designing and developing plans related to the production of wells and reservoirs. The individual must have good analytical,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ills. Moreover, one should have a deep knowledge of the latest techniques being used in this sector. 

A petroleum engineer can earn an average yearly salary of $100,000 after a Master's degree. However, the pay may vary if you start this job after a bachelor's degree. 

2. Power Plant Operator

A power plant operator can fetch an annual salary of $95,000. This job requires either a high school diploma or an equivalent degree. Moreover, some employers hire professionals with a bachelor degree. As the name defines, operators need to inspect all the equipment at the allotted power plant. In addition, nuclear power reactors and power distributors are also maintained by professionals. 

Individuals can get this job in both sectors, private and government. Although it's one of the best-paying jobs in energy sector, there will be a decline in this position in the coming years. 

3. Wind Turbine Technician

Wind turbine technician is another good career option you can choose for building up your future. To get this job, you need to have a diploma program or any 2-year technical program. It generally requires approximately 12 months of training to fit best into the position. 

The average salary of a wind turbine technician is nearly $50,000 annually. You can get better growth opportunities, including knowledge and finances in this field. The main work includes working on the turbine using related equipment and ensuring they always have a better grip. 

4. Nuclear Engineer

Nuclear engineering is fourth on the list of the best-paying jobs in energy. Professionals get an average pay of $100,000 on year basis. 

You will require a bachelor's in engineering or an equivalent degree. As many employers prefer, a master's degree is a plus if you are looking for a career as a nuclear engineer. 

You must have expertise in your chosen area, such as space exploration, medical production, power generation, etc. The candidate must know maths and science concepts, including analytical and problem-solving skills in their knowledge pool. 

5. Solar PV Installer

Solar PV installers are responsible for the installation and maintenance of solar panels. Drills, saws, as well as testing devices are among the tools they use to complete their work.

Installers of solar photovoltaic panels work for solar energy companies, renewable energy companies, non-governmental organizations.

You can earn a median salary of approximately $40,000 annually.
